Experience the charm of the City by the Lake during Hendersonville’s 3rd Annual HolidayFest, one of the nation's newest community-based holiday celebrations.
HolidayFest is an annual festival that brings together the entire community – its people, businesses, government, the arts, and service organizations - to celebrate the spirit of the season and to benefit local charities. Officially launched in 2007 by community volunteers Lynda Evjen, Steve Luther and Janna von Kessel, HolidayFest builds on 26 years of the Hendersonville Christmas Parade in establishing this new tradition.
Most of the events are held the first weekend of December, and Hendersonville will play host to thousands of visitors at this year's festival. The Mayor of Hendersonville declares HolidayFest2009 from November 1st to December 6th and these many visitors will enjoy an abundance of entertainment, shops, restaurants, light displays, and holiday cheer during the entire HOLIDAYFEST season!
